当前位置: 首页 > news >正文

微信小程序设计之主体文件app-json-tabBar

 一、新建一个项目

首先,下载微信小程序开发工具,具体下载方式可以参考文章《微信小程序开发者工具下载》。

然后,注册小程序账号,具体注册方法,可以参考文章《微信小程序个人账号申请和配置详细教程》。

在得到了测试号的账号信息之后,可以在开发者工具中使用此账号信息创建项目进行开发。

​​

点击确定后,可以在左侧看到小程序的主要界面【Hello World】。

​​

二、app.js.tabBar介绍

1、app.json 包含啥

app.json 文件是小程序的全局配置文件,主要包含了小程序所有页面的路径地址、导航 栏样式等。

2、app.js.tabBar属性

如果小程序是一个多 tab 应用(客户端窗口的底部有 tab 栏可以切换页面),可以通过 tabBar 配置项指定 tab 栏的表现,以及 tab 切换时显示的对应页面 。

tabBar属性表如下所示:

其中, list 接收一个数组, 只能配置最少两个、 最多 5 个 tab 。 tab 按数组的顺序排序, 每 项都是一个对象 , 其属性值如下表所示 。

3、编译后,app.js.tabBar显示

  "tabBar":{"list":[{"pagePath": "pages/index/index","text": "首页"},{"pagePath": "pages/logs/logs","text":"日志"}]},

运行后,设置了两个界面,一个是首页,一个是日志栏。

下图显示的分别是小程序的首页和启动日志界面。

更多内容:

微信小程序开发笔记_珞瑜·的博客-CSDN博客

微信小程序开发者工具下载-CSDN博客

微信小程序个人账号申请和配置详细教程-CSDN博客

微信小程序设计之主体文件app-json-pages-CSDN博客

微信小程序设计之主体文件app-json-window-CSDN博客

http://www.lryc.cn/news/207002.html

相关文章:

  • GZ035 5G组网与运维赛题第2套
  • 如何训练Embedding Model
  • springboot配置redis、Spring cache
  • 悟空crm安装搭建 报错[0] RedisException in Redis.php line 56问题处理办法
  • Ubuntu22.04 交叉编译阿里oss c-sdk
  • arch linux 安装 vsftpd 配置虚拟用户
  • Django的查询所有,根据用户名查询,增加用户操作
  • 【adb】adb相关命令行及adb传输文件权限问题 remote couldn‘t create file: Read-only file system
  • 基于物联网云平台的分布式光伏监控系统的设计与实现
  • 初识Node.js开发
  • 【Python入门教程】基于OpenCV视频分解成图片+图片组合成视频(视频抽帧组帧)
  • 微前端qiankun接入Vue和React项目
  • 提升技能,一触即达!全新在线题库微信小程序等你来挑战!
  • 语雀P0级故障复盘,有9个字亮了
  • 在 openresty 中使用 capnp lua 库
  • 私藏小技巧:让微信朋友圈营销方便化的小窍门!
  • Centos使用tomcat部署jenkins
  • uni-app打包apk实现自动更新
  • SRS srs-bench
  • HackTheBox-Starting Point--Tier 1---Appointment
  • 【工具】Java请求带http重定向的地址 自动进行重定向
  • 接口自动化测试方案
  • TikTok文化探索:热议时事与社会话题
  • springboot操作nosql的mongodb,或者是如何在mongodb官网创建服务器并进行操作
  • QWEN technical report
  • 提升MODBUS-RTU通信数据刷新速度的常用方法
  • PyTorch 与 TensorFlow:机器学习框架之战
  • 超简单理解冒泡排序
  • 模拟IC设计工程师成长日记
  • 修炼k8s+flink+hdfs+dlink(六:学习namespace,service)